The Plumecote renderer converts author submissions to sanitized HTML in three stages: parse, transform, sanitize. If previews show raw markdown, the transform workers are likely backed up; check the queue depth gauge first. Restarting a worker is safe — jobs are idempotent and retried automatically. Do not bump the sanitizer allowlist during an incident; that requires sign-off from the platform lead. When escalating, include the pipeline's current settings in the incident channel. Those settings are reproduced below for reference.

config for tagaf-bawif:
[norok]
host = norok.ordinworks.local
user = norok_svc
database = norok_prod

Heads up, plugin folks: if your Stockwhistle restock-planner plugin fails CI with "depot graph stale," it's almost always a cached fixture, not your code. Clear the planner cache stage and rerun. Still red? Check that your plugin targets the current planner ABI. Grab the build token printed below.

pipeline stamp: htk4_66df

Onboarding: Encoding Detection — Fernvale Uploads

Uploaded text files pass through the sniffing layer: BOM check first, then heuristic scoring, fallback to UTF-8. Never override detection in release builds; flag mismatches instead. Detection model updates ship with each release and must be signed. Signing uses the release keystore, and unlocking that keystore requires the recovery passphrase given directly below.

recovery phrase for fajeg-kawep: druix-gorius-briax-ulaeth-fraox-lammir-pelox-jormir-pelwyn-julir

Welcome to the Quillgate plugin program. Before submitting a plugin, run the Fennelmark documentation linter against your docs folder; it checks heading order, link validity, and terminology against our style lexicon. Warnings are advisory, but errors will block review. Configuration options, rule severity tables, and suppression syntax are all documented on the internal reference page linked below.

wiki page, bahof-tajef: https://harbor.crelvostack.local/secrets/deploy/spaces/merge_requests/352483d166532f3d